Eyob Mengiste is a researcher at the forefront of digital construction and geospatial data acquisition, with a focus on bridging technological gaps in developing countries. His work critically examines the trade-offs between Terrestrial Laser Scanning (TLS) and photogrammetry, offering practical guidance for infrastructure projects where resources and expertise are limited. His most-cited paper, "Comparison of TLS and Photogrammetric 3D Data Acquisition Techniques: Considerations for Developing Countries" (2022), has garnered 2 citations and was presented at the prestigious 39th International Symposium on Automation and Robotics in Construction (ISARC). This study provides a clear framework for selecting cost-effective, scalable 3D modeling methods, directly addressing the unique challenges faced by emerging economies.
